International Course Requirements

If you are undertaking a course overseas, you will need to:

Complete all online Units of Competency 

Attend the practical workshop induction

Complete On the Job Training: This would be carried out under the supervision and direction of a Lead Teacher of your sourcing.  You would need to carry out 20-30 hours of swim teaching experience and have your employer provide you with a letter confirming you have completed this so you can submit this with your application.

Undergo a Competency Assessment: You will be required to source a Swim Teacher who holds the equivalent Swim Australia™ Teacher qualification that you are applying for  who is prepared to assess your competency and sign you off.

The assessment generally takes about 1.5 hours and there will be a checklist of competencies you will need to be signed off in (this will be contained in your online workbook) which you will then submit as part of your application.  If you head to our Swim School Finder and search for your country in the drop down box there may be Swim Australia affiliated pools you could approach to assist with signing you off:

Please note: As you will be issued with an International Teaching Certificate and will not be required to provide a CPR, USI or Working with Children Check with your application.  These would only be required if you plan on coming to Australia to teach in the future in which case we would convert you to an Australian qualification and ask that you provide a CPR, USI or Working with Children Check to complete this process.

Our Courses

Our courses feature a best-practise, blended delivery technique providing you with the flexibility of self-paced online study coupled with a face-to-face practical workshop.
